The problem file was named "A Mighty Fortress is Our God".  It kept disappearing every time I imported it.  The one import that worked correctly was when I renamed the fie "Bob".
Much to my chagrin, I realized that the file, AND all the variations, were listed under 'M', since it didn't put the 'A' into the search  Blush.

I'm glad to hear everything is resolved. If you ever want to, you can change the behavior for ignoring articles by going to Settings->Library Settings->Ignore Articles While Sorting. Then "A Mighty Fortress..." would be sorted under A.
